Mercurial Software de controle de versão gratuita
Sistema de controle de versão distribuída auto-hospedada baseada em Python
Gerencie o código para projetos de qualquer tamanho e tipo com um dos mais populares software de controle de versão distribuída de plataforma cruzada e de código aberto mais popular.
Visão geral
O Mercurial é um excelente software de controle de versão distribuído de código aberto e de código aberto, como o Git. O Mercurial é rápido, escalável e lida com projetos de todos os tamanhos de maneira eficaz. Além disso, é muito mais simples que o Git que pode atrair desenvolvedor para usá -lo. Além disso, uma grande variedade de fluxos de trabalho é suportada pelo Mercurial e você pode melhorar facilmente sua funcionalidade com extensões. O Mercurial é rápido e executa a maioria das ações localmente. Ele permite que os desenvolvedores gerem facilmente diferenças entre as revisões e alternem em minutos. Portanto, é perfeitamente adequado para grandes projetos como Nginx, Netbeans e muito mais. O Mercurial possui um poderoso modelo de ramificação, os desenvolvedores podem criar e mesclar ramos facilmente. O Mercurial é amplamente escrito em Python, embora alguma parte tenha sido criada em linguagem C criada devido ao desempenho. É uma plataforma cruzada e as liberações binárias estão disponíveis para todas as principais plataformas. O mercurial também é extensível, o que significa que os desenvolvedores podem ativar extensões existentes para melhorar a funcionalidade. No entanto, permite escrever extensões próprias de acordo com os requisitos de negócios.
Requisitos de sistema
O Mercurial não possui critérios exclusivos para instalação. Por favor, verifique a seção de instalação.
Características
O Mercurial é enviado com recursos poderosos do software de controle de versão. Alguns dos principais recursos estão listados abaixo:
- Arquitetura distribuída
- Rápido
- Plataforma independente
- extensível
- Fácil de usar
- Código aberto
- Alto desempenho e escalabilidade
- ramificação e fusão
- suporta arquivos de texto simples e binário
Instalação
Instalando no Windows
Faça o download da versão mais recente do Tortoisehg em http://tortoisehg.bitbucket.org/download/windows.html. Execute o instalador e siga o assistente.
Instalando no Ubuntu
Execute os comandos abaixo.
$ apt-get install mercurial
Instalando no Fedora
Execute o comando para instalá -lo no Fedora.
$ dnf install mercurial
Instalando no macOS
Execute o comando para instalá -lo no macOS.
$ brew install mercurial
Instalando no macOS
Execute os seguintes comandos para instalá -lo no FreeBSD.
$ cd /usr/ports/devel/mercurial
$ make install